The Hanafusa, known in Chinese as Rongqiu, is a Chinese goldfish variety distinguished by the pompom-like fleshy growths that develop around the nostrils, giving the fish an endearingly quirky facial appearance. The size and symmetry of these narial bouquets are the primary aesthetic feature of the breed. Body shape is moderately streamlined with a bifurcated fantail, and individuals may or may not have a dorsal fin. Coloration ranges from red and white to sarasa and calico. The narial bouquets are extremely delicate—filter intakes must be covered with sponge guards, sharp decorations must be removed, and rough substrates should be avoided to prevent snagging and tearing. Once damaged, the pompoms may not fully recover. Hanafusa are gentle fish best kept in low-hazard tanks of at least 45 liters with neutral water conditions.
